The family of missing security analyst Mwenda Mbijiwe has urged the court to compel the government to produce him “dead or alive,”

The family of missing security analyst Mwenda Mbijiwe has urged the court to compel the government to produce him “dead or alive,” calling for warrants of arrest against the Inspector General (IG) of Police and the Director of Criminal Investigations (DCI).

During the mention of the case , lawyer Evans Ondieki described the case as a “circus” that has dragged on for four years.

He told the court that the ODPP had only just informed them this morning that they had been served with the case file.

“They have been detaining the subject incommunicado for four years. I propose that you issue a warrant of arrest against the IG to bring them to court because they are not here and there has been no communication,” Ondieki said.

The Office of the Director of Public Prosecutions (ODPP) confirmed that it is keen on establishing the whereabouts of Mbijiwe, emphasizing that as an officer it has a duty to ensure accountability in such cases.

The family argued that the court had previously ordered the authorities to produce Mbijiwe, but the orders have not been obeyed, prompting their call for the issuance of warrants.

Despite the family’s request, the court declined to issue the warrants of arrest, noting that the matter would be mentioned next week for further directions.
